We discovered Buc-ee's when we were down in Tennessee a couple of years ago and fell in love with their coffee. So of course we had to call in when we left the hotel when travelling down and stopped in at the Richmond, Kentucky location. All the following photo's are from that location.
I thought this was neat, these are in the ladies washroom's. All are separate rooms, and a red light means someone is in there. The women's washroom's were spotless and hubby even commented on how clean the men's one's were. There were multiple washrooms, I was trying to be discrete while taking the photo!!!
The place is huge and sell's everything.
We of course had a medium coffee for $1.79 US and it is really good.
They're famous for their brisket sandwiches. We didn't have one.
The gas pumps seem to go for miles, there were over 100 of them. We paid $2.70 US a gallon.
This sign was up. I thought they were offering decent wages?
We called in at the Buc-ee's in Sieverville a couple of times, and that is a super busy location. I actually thought the Richmond one was cleaner and nicer though. Worth stopping into one if you see one on your travels.
If I had one complaint it would be, there is no where to sit and have a bite to eat or a coffee.
